Johannis Hasler of Berne, a theologian and physician, thought body temperature went up in tropical latitudes and published a table with presumed body temperatures around the world to guide his mixing of medicines. Thermometers were initially based on the expansion of water as it warmed up; this water was later replaced by mercury, which responded much more quickly to changes in temperature, then to alcohol due to mercurys toxicity. And because forehead temperature is lower than the temperature underneath our tongue, it has to be converted by the device into an oral temperature equivalent. The laser you see on some devices does not detect temperature; it exists to make sure the user is pointing the device correctly.
